The Global Landscape of Commercial & Industrial Modular Space

Modern architecture is undergoing a foundational paradigm shift. The reliance on legacy, wet-construction methodologies is rapidly yielding to off-site manufacturing (OSM) and pre-engineered structural envelopes. Urban density spikes, severe labor shortages, and aggressive environmental mandates have collectively elevated multi-use modular design from a niche alternative to an industrial standard.

From modular high-rises in London and healthcare complexes in North America to remote resource-extraction camps in Western Australia, modular space configurations fulfill critical structural demands. They deliver exceptional acoustic barrier performance, reliable thermal management, and robust structural resistance to wind and seismic loads, all while reducing typical construction cycles by up to 50%.

Industrial companies and real estate developers leverage modular building systems for their highly predictable lifecycles and physical adaptability. A multi-story modular space can serve as high-density worker accommodation today, undergo layout modification, and be converted into light commercial retail offices, community school spaces, or emergency medical clinics tomorrow. This capability minimizes stranded asset risks and provides developers with unprecedented flexibility to meet shifting market demands.

Engineering the Structural Envelope

Every modular unit manufactured by Ningbo Eky Home Co., Ltd. features a cold-formed, structural-grade galvanized steel chassis. This framework is protected against corrosion by zinc-coatings rated at 275 g/m² (Z275), ensuring structural integrity in highly corrosive seaside and humid tropical environments.

We use structural insulation panels (SIPs) containing high-density polyurethane (PU) or fire-resistant rockwool. This setup achieves outstanding thermal U-values, meeting the energy conservation regulations of both the European Union (Eurocodes) and North America (IBC/IRC).

  • Galvanized Steel Chassis (Q235B / Q355B)

    Hot-dip zinc coating with high yield strength, structurally engineered to support multi-story vertical loading configurations up to 6 stories.

  • High-Performance Polyurethane (PU) & Rockwool Panels

    Achieves Class A1/A2 Fire Ratings and thermal conductivity as low as 0.022 W/m·K for optimized thermal management.

  • Acoustic Transmission Class (STC 45+)

    Double-layer panel configurations with decoupled air cavities, minimizing noise transmission across adjoining modular units.

1. Remote Extraction Projects (Mining, Energy, and Infrastructure)

In regions such as Western Australia, the Canadian oil sands, or the high deserts of Chile, housing must withstand extreme weather conditions. Our heavy-gauge steel container shelters feature high-capacity insulation (R-values > 30) and specialized HVAC systems designed to operate reliably in ambient temperatures exceeding 45°C or dropping below -30°C.

2. Emergency Healthcare Infrastructure & Rapid Isolation Clinics

For urgent healthcare projects, our pre-integrated electrical and plumbing modular clinics are designed for fast on-site installation. They feature antimicrobial surfaces, negative air pressure preparation, and modular layouts that comply with global healthcare standards for emergency ward extensions.

3. Urban High-Rise Infill & Affordable Housing

Using our multi-story modular framing, developers can build light steel apartments, mixed-use retail spaces, and urban infill projects. Precision off-site manufacturing minimizes disturbance to local traffic, and quick stack-assembly reduces the time spent on active job sites.

4. Educational Infrastructure & Temporary Classrooms

As cities expand, school districts often require rapid additions of safe educational space. Our fire-resistant, sound-insulated modular classrooms offer clean air exchange systems, ample natural lighting, and child-safe finishes, meeting school design safety standards.

What are the key load capacities of your prefabricated steel villas and modular buildings?
Our standard configurations are engineered to handle a wind load pressure of 0.6 KN/㎡ (equivalent to category 11-12 typhoons) and a floor live load capacity of 2.0 KN/㎡. We can also reinforce structures for areas with high snow accumulation or strong seismic activity, depending on project requirements.
How do you ensure modular structures comply with local building regulations?
We collaborate with client engineering teams to review regional building codes (such as IBC, Eurocodes, or AS/NZS) prior to fabrication. Our CAD and BIM designs are adjusted to meet specific requirements for fire resistance, insulation, plumbing connections, and electrical wiring certification.
Which insulation materials do you use to ensure thermal efficiency?
We primarily use continuous polyurethane (PU) sandwich panels, high-density rockwool panels, or EPS panels. Rockwool panels are selected for high-occupancy commercial projects due to their fire resistance, while polyurethane is used for cold-climate projects because of its low thermal conductivity.
